Moviegoers hit the theaters during holidays

CHAMPAIGN -- With most everything closed, some families spent time starting at a silver screen. Several shows at the Beverly Theater in Champaign were sold out on Christmas.

Moviegoers said there were many good movies to choose from. Some said going to movies is a Christmas tradition for their family so they don't mind waiting to see the ones they want. Some of the popular choices among people we talked with include "Parental Guidance" and "Les Miserables."
